模板网站开发
-
昆明
-
发表于
2026年03月11日
- 返回
在数字服务普及率持续提升的当代社会,网站作为信息传递与交互的核心载体,其开发效率、成本控制及质量稳定性已成为企业数字化进程中的关键考量因素。传统定制化开发模式虽能实现高度个性化的功能与设计,却常伴随周期冗长、资源投入密集与技术风险累积等挑战。在此背景下,基于模板的网站开发模式应运而生,通过预置的设计框架、功能模块与代码结构,为快速构建标准化网站提供了系统化解决方案。本文旨在以逻辑推理为线索,结合技术实现层面的证据链分析,系统阐述模板化网站开发的核心逻辑、架构特征与实施路径,并通过对现有技术方案的比较验证其严谨性与实用性。
一、模板化开发的理论基础与技术逻辑
1.1 标准化与模块化的工程学原理
从工程学视角审视,模板化开发本质是标准化原则在软件工程领域的具体应用。标准化通过统一技术规格、接口协议与设计规范,降低系统组件的异构性,从而提升开发流程的可预测性。模块化则进一步将复杂系统分解为功能独立、接口明确的子单元,使开发过程从整体性构造转化为模块的组合与配置。
证据链表明,在网站开发中,模块化可体现为前端组件库(如基于React的Ant Design、基于Vue的Element UI)、后端服务模块(如用户认证、支付接口封装)以及数据库架构模板(如ORM模型预设)。通过对GitHub等开源平台中超过200个主流网站模板项目的代码分析,发现其中87%的项目遵循了“组件分离-接口定义-数据流规范化”的模块化设计模式,这直接支持了开发效率平均提升40%-60%的数据结论(基于2023-2025年行业开发效率报告汇编)。
1.2 逻辑一致性与可复用性验证
模板化开发要求在设计阶段建立抽象逻辑模型,以确保同一模板在不同业务场景中保持逻辑一致性。例如,电子商务类模板需预设商品展示-购物车-订单处理的线性流程逻辑,而内容资讯类模板则需构建分类-标签-推荐的内容关联网络。
通过对比三种典型模板(企业展示型、电子商务型、内容管理型)的源代码可发现,其逻辑一致性体现于三个方面:
此证据链表明,逻辑一致性不仅降低了开启者的认知负荷,更为后续功能扩展提供了可验证的兼容基础。
二、模板化网站架构的核心层析与实现路径
2.1 分层架构的技术实现证据
严谨的模板化网站需遵循清晰的分层架构。以典型的MVC(Model-View-Controller)模式为例,其模板化实现需提供以下预置层:
数据层(Model)模板化证据:
表现层(View)模板化证据:
控制层(Controller)模板化证据:
通过对15个主流开源网站模板(如WordPress主题、Joomla模板、React Admin等)的架构解剖发现,分层符合度达93.2%,且各层间耦合度平均值为0.28(基于圈复杂度与依赖关系计算),低于定制项目的0.41,这从代码结构层面证实了模板化在维护性与可测试性方面的优势。
2.2 配置驱动与元数据系统的严谨性证明
高级模板化方案普遍采用配置驱动开发(Configuration-Driven Development),将可变部分抽象为配置项。证据显示,此类模板通常包含:
元数据系统在此过程中扮演关键角色。例如,在基于CMS的模板中,内容模型的元数据定义量(字段数、关系数)与蕞终生成的数据表结构间存在严格映射关系。通过抽取Drupal、Strapi等系统的10个内容模板进行元数据-数据库Schema比对,映射准确率达到优质成分,且Schema变更随元数据修改自动同步的比例达84%。此证据链证实了元数据系统在保证数据完整性与一致性的核心作用。
三、模板化开发的质量控制与逻辑验证机制
3.1 静态代码分析与自动化测试的集成证据
为保障模板产出代码的质量,现代模板开发流程必须集成质量控制工具链。技术审计报告显示,优质模板项目通常包含以下验证机制:
3.2 版本兼容性验证的逻辑链条
模板版本升级需建立严格的向后兼容性验证机制。证据表明,主流模板维护者采用语义化版本控制(Semantic Versioning),并通过以下方式构建验证链条:
1. API契约测试:通过OpenAPI规范描述接口,版本变更时自动生成兼容性报告;
2. 依赖关系图谱:建立模板依赖库(框架、插件)的版本矩阵,标识安全更新与破坏性更新;
3. 迁移脚本验证:提供版本间数据结构变更的自动迁移脚本,并在测试环境中验证数据无损迁移。
从npm及Packagist等包管理平台的统计数据看,遵循上述实践的模板项目,其主版本号升级后用户升级成功率平均为89%,而未遵循者的升级成功率仅为47%,这直接证明了严谨验证机制对系统稳定性的贡献。
逻辑闭环与工程价值的再确认
模板化网站开发并非简单套用外观样式的表面工程,而是基于标准化理论、模块化工程实践与质量控制体系的系统性解决方案。本文通过分层剖析其架构实现、以代码库分析提供技术证据链、以质量数据验证其工程效益,形成了从理论原理到实践验证的完整逻辑闭环。证据一致表明,在满足规范化前提下的模板化开发,能够以可预测的方式平衡效率、质量与成本三角约束,为中小型数字化项目提供了经逻辑验证的可行路径。其核心价值不在于取代定制化开发,而是通过提供经过严谨设计与测试的基准方案,降低项目初始阶段的技术不确定性,使开发团队能将更多资源聚焦于业务逻辑创新而非基础构建重复。
加好友,获取网站开发报价
致力于互联网品牌建设与网络营销
全链路互联网解决商
为企业客户提供全方位的互联网品牌建设与网络营销落地整合方案
网站建设
网站建设是企业数字化第一步,从品牌展示到功能落地,兼顾设计美感与搜索引擎优化,打通线上获客与转化通道,为企业业务增长赋能。
微信小程序
微信小程序轻便快捷,无需下载安装,即用即走,覆盖生活、服务、零售、油站,开发成本低、上线快,轻松实现线上引流与高效运营。
网站优化排名
通过SEO技术优化提升加载速度、适配移动端体验,增强用户粘性与搜索引擎信任度,稳步提升自然排名,为企业带来长效流量与转化。
多用户商城系统
多用户商城系统支持多商家入驻,集商品展示、订单管理、支付结算、营销推广、分销获客、管理权限分配于一体,适配电商平台运营需求。
加油站管理系统
集油站入驻、附近油站定位、快速一键加油、自动生成报表、员工交班、小票打印、语音播报于一体,助力加油站高效运营,降本增效
